Cong suspends MLC Jabbar over anti-party activities in Davanagere bypoll

Bengaluru, Apr 15 (UNI) The Karnataka Pradesh Congress Committee (KPCC) on Wednesday suspended Legislative Council member K Abdul Jabbar from the primary membership of the party, citing alleged anti-party activities during the recent Davanagere South Assembly bypoll.
According to an official order issued by KPCC president and Deputy Chief Minister DK Shivakumar, the suspension takes immediate effect, with the party accusing Jabbar of acting against organisational interests during the April 9 by-election.
Party sources said Jabbar, who had reportedly sought a ticket from Davanagere South but was denied in favour of Samarth Mallikarjun, is alleged to have supported rival candidates during the campaign. The party also claimed that an internal assessment and report by AICC observers pointed to coordinated dissent within sections of the minority leadership during the poll process.
